dc.description.abstractThe first synthesis of some imidazolium(pyridinium) 4-nitrobenzimidazolate betaines with an ethylene interannular spacer has been performed. Their chemical behavior concerning a type of β-elimination reaction has also been studied and contrasted to that of their pyridinium counterparts.
